Research On The Clinical Rule Of Zhuling Decoction Based On Data Analysis Technique

Objective:To explore the clinical rule of Zhuling Decoction in order to provide guidance for medical practitioners in clinical practice.Methods: Searching medical records for data according to certain including criteria and excluding criteria.Input the information into Traditional Chinese Medicine Inherritance Support System(V2.5).By applying its build-in algorism the information be analyzed.Using the results,the pathogenesis,function and application principles of Zhuling Decoction are explored.Results: The core symptoms include dysuria,perturbed,edema,thirsty,weak,insomnia,abdominal distention,odynuria and frequent micturition.The most common tongue condition are red tongue and yellow furred.The most common pulse condition is thready pulse.The average dosage of the five herbs is 10-20 g.Tonic herbs,heat clearing herbs,hemostatic herbs and water disinhibiting drugs are the most often added herbs.The pathogenesis Zhuling Decoction used for is deficiency-heat stagnation in lower-jiao causiong the failure of Qihua.It often affects the Qihua of tri-jiao,leading to many diseases of which kidney diseases and blood –water function are more common related.Ejiao is a key medicine for dredging.
